Deep Learning

As smart as computers are, they’re dumb in many ways. For instance, they have a hard time identifying objects in their field of vision. (Their “vision” of course being information sensed by various electronic sensors.) Even though humans can see objects without any effort*, computers stumble on this basic task.

*Actually, even human identification of objects is not flawless. Just yesterday I was looking around for my coffee mug and I realized it was right in front of me. I was staring directly at it, and just had trouble separating it from everything else on the kitchen counter

I’ve been reading a bit about a new process in computers called “deep learning” that is making computers much smarter. (Link goes to wikipedia article.) So much smarter that they are now able to be trained to recognize objects in image files even more accurately than humans. You can present a computer with 20,000 images and ask it to show you all the images with a cat and it will do so. You can then ask specifically for cats with pointy ears and it will do so.

This is pretty interesting when you think about it. How does a computer – a dumb, soulless computer – know to filter out dogs or chipmunks when it shows cats? I imagine it’s categorizing objects by pretty precise categories. A cat’s nose varies from a chipmunk’s in terms of nose size related to the whole face, cats have specific ear types etc. These must be the kinds of properties computers are using to separate cats from other objects.

An obvious and interesting next step would be to have computers create their own images of cats. (Essentially the computer would become an artist.) And perhaps “encourage” them to highlight different properties of cats over other, thus developing an aesthetic style. I’ve talked in the past about computers making art (it’s been going on for a while.) I suspect deep learning will speed things up even more on this front.

Of course, as computers get smarter humans grow anxious. Will they take our jobs? Jeremy Howard, a deep learning architect, has concerns.

Is this a good thing or a bad thing? It just depends how it’s used. It could be a wonderful thing, because it could allow us to spend our time doing the things we want to do rather than the things we have to do, which is, I think, what humanity has been aiming at for thousands of years. But on the bad side, that by definition puts people out of jobs. Eventually, it puts everybody out of a job.

If we remove the idea of the soul, at some point in history [there's nothing that] computers and machines won’t be able to do at least as well as us. We can argue about when that will happen. I think it will be in the next few decades.

What happens when the amount of things that can’t be automated is much smaller than the amount of people that exist to do them? That’s this point where half the world can’t add economic value. That means half the world is destitute and unable to feed themselves. So we have to start to allocate some wealth on a basis other than the basis of labor or capital inputs. The alternative would be to say, “Most of humanity can’t add any economic value, so we’ll just let them die.”

